Work Download Adobe After Effects Cc 2018 Offline Installer Setup For Windows 10- 8- 7 File

Set your disk cache to a (not your system drive) for better playback performance.

Create multiple versions of a single composition with unique properties, reducing the need for repetitive pre-compositions.

For studios mid-project, switching versions can break expressions or compositions. Staying on CC 2018 ensures project files remain intact. Key Features of After Effects CC 2018 Set your disk cache to a (not your

Before diving into the download process, it’s worth understanding why thousands of users still seek the .

This method downloads the online installer which still requires occasional internet validation, but you can then copy the installed folder (C:\Program Files\Adobe\Adobe After Effects CC 2018) to another machine as a portable offline version. Staying on CC 2018 ensures project files remain intact

Extract the downloaded .zip or .rar file using WinRAR or 7-Zip.

Before downloading the offline installer, confirm that your PC meets the recommended specifications. The official Adobe requirements for the 2018 release (which align closely with the 2019 release requirements) are: Extract the downloaded

Follow these sequential steps to install your standalone version successfully:

In this article, we provide a detailed walkthrough on how to obtain the legitimate offline installer, why you might choose CC 2018 over newer editions, system requirements for Windows 7/8/10, and a step-by-step installation guide.

If you have a current Creative Cloud subscription, you can contact Adobe Support directly and request an offline installer for the specific version of After Effects you need, in this case, CC 2018. This is one of the most secure and legitimate ways to obtain the software.

When it comes to motion graphics, visual effects, and cinematic post-production, remains a gold standard—even years after its release. Many professionals and hobbyists prefer this specific version for its stability, classic workflow, and compatibility with older plugins. If you are searching for the Adobe After Effects CC 2018 offline installer setup for Windows 10, 8, or 7 , you have likely faced one common problem: Adobe’s Creative Cloud desktop app now forces you to install the latest version (2024 or 2025). But what if you need the 2018 build for legacy projects or specific hardware?